Lake Toxaway is a very small town located in the state of North Carolina. With a population of 1,355 people and just one neighborhood, Lake Toxaway is the 369th largest community in North Carolina.
Lake Toxaway real estate is some of the most expensive in North Carolina, although Lake Toxaway house values don't compare to the most expensive real estate in the U.S.
Lake Toxaway is a blue-collar town, with 35.97% of people working in blue-collar occupations, while the average in America is just 27.7%. Overall, Lake Toxaway is a town of sales and office workers, construction workers and builders, and service providers. There are especially a lot of people living in Lake Toxaway who work in sales jobs (21.83%), food service (12.89%), and healthcare (4.57%).
Telecommuters are a relatively large percentage of the workforce: 10.98% of people work from home. Another notable thing is that Lake Toxaway is an extremely popular vacation destination. A significant portion of the population is seasonal. During the vacation season, the town experiences a large influx of people who take up residence in second homes they own in the area. As the vacation season ends, the population drops again, leaving behind a substantially quieter and smaller town.

The education level of Lake Toxaway citizens is substantially higher than the typical US community, as 32.86% of adults in Lake Toxaway have at least a bachelor's degree.
The per capita income in Lake Toxaway in 2022 was $40,036, which is upper middle income relative to North Carolina and the nation. This equates to an annual income of $160,144 for a family of four. However, Lake Toxaway contains both very wealthy and poor people as well.
The people who call Lake Toxaway home describe themselves as belonging to a variety of racial and ethnic groups. The greatest number of Lake Toxaway residents report their race to be White, followed by Asian. Important ancestries of people in Lake Toxaway include English, Scots-Irish, German, Irish, and French.
The most common language spoken in Lake Toxaway is English. Other important languages spoken here include Italian and Mon-Khmer (Cambodian).

Vacant homes and apartments are a significant characteristic of this neighborhood. In fact, with 53.6% of the residential real estate vacant, the neighborhood claims the distinction of having a higher vacancy rate than 99.0% of the neighborhoods in America. This can either be because much of the property is seasonally occupied, like in many vacation areas, or that much of the real estate is more permanently abandoned.

The neighbors in the neighborhood in Lake Toxaway are lower-middle income, making it a below average income neighborhood. NeighborhoodScout's research shows that this neighborhood has an income lower than 72.0% of U.S. neighborhoods. With 24.9% of the children here below the federal poverty line, this neighborhood has a higher rate of childhood poverty than 76.2% of U.S. neighborhoods.
What we choose to do for a living reflects who we are. Each neighborhood has a different mix of occupations represented, and together these tell you about the neighborhood and help you understand if this neighborhood may fit your lifestyle.
In the neighborhood, 44.5% of the working population is employed in sales and service jobs, from major sales accounts, to working in fast food restaurants. The second most important occupational group in this neighborhood is manufacturing and laborer occupations, with 36.0% of the residents employed. Other residents here are employed in executive, management, and professional occupations (15.6%), and 4.0% in clerical, assistant, and tech support occupations.

In the neighborhood in Lake Toxaway, NC, residents most commonly identify their ethnicity or ancestry as English (14.8%). There are also a number of people of Scots-Irish ancestry (9.7%), and residents who report German roots (9.6%), and some of the residents are also of Irish ancestry (7.8%), along with some Mexican ancestry residents (2.8%), among others.

The greatest number of commuters in neighborhood spend under 15 minutes commuting one-way to work (35.7% of working residents), one of the shortest commutes across America.
Here most residents (85.1%) drive alone in a private automobile to get to work. In a neighborhood like this, as in most of the nation, many residents find owning a car useful for getting to work.
